How the example is built up

  1. Start from the duty cycle, not from the catalogue photograph.
  2. Fix the base material in writing — Stainless Steel, in this example.
  3. List the dimensions that are actually controlled and the tolerance on each.
  4. Name the finish and what it has to survive.
  5. State the inspection level and who pays when a lot fails.

Checks before packing

  • Dimensional report against the approved drawing.
  • AQL 4.0 sampling on the finished lot.
  • Finish inspection under agreed lighting.
  • Carton drop test on the first lot of a new packing specification.
